3 British doctors reportedly arrive Aso Rock to treat President

An online news platform, citing a 'highly placed source' at the Presidency, said the doctors comprise of two males and one female - all Caucasians.

According to Sahara reporters, the doctors, who are said to be all British, arrived the Presidential Villa on Thursday, May 4.

The online news platform, citing a 'highly placed source' at the Presidency, said the doctors comprise of two males and one female.

Buhari has remained in his official residence for two weeks - the Presidency says this is on doctors' recommendation.

With the President's minders, including his wife, Aisha, insisting that his illness is not as bad as it is being speculated, inside sources say Buhari is emaciating by the day.

Although the Presidency has refused to disclose the nature of Buhari's ailment, Sahara Reporters sources claim the President is suffering from Crohn's Disease, an intestinal disorder.

The report said Buhari also has prostate issues as well as age-related disorders, including early-stage dementia.

The President's official age is 74.

It was gathered that he may be flown to Britain on May 10 for further treatment.
